Output 7578b31f81d7376369843f7f73a1cb9e0781c0b9e672ab58f2685a52fe43904e:3

value
118157109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ca2e456663d4429aa75eeeacf7c0c2cf5e18c1c OP_EQUAL
address
MByB6oS3zNeKkVPETRPQ5LCAFHmxW6K3gz
transaction
7578b31f81d7376369843f7f73a1cb9e0781c0b9e672ab58f2685a52fe43904e
spent
true